Fossibot F109 Pro: Rugged 5G Smartphone with Unique Secondary Display

The forthcoming release of the Fossibot F109 Pro has generated significant buzz in the tech community, thanks to its combination of rugged durability, 5G capabilities, and innovative design elements. Among its standout features is a secondary rear-mounted 1.32-inch IPS display with a resolution of 360 x 360 pixels, offering users quick access to essential functions without unlocking the main screen. Scheduled to launch next week, this smartphone leverages the power of the MediaTek Dimensity 6100+ processor to deliver excellent performance. Running on Android 14, the Fossibot F109 Pro looks poised to capture the attention of consumers who seek a resilient yet versatile mobile device.

Exceptional Durability and Design

At the heart of the Fossibot F109 Pro’s appeal is its robust build, designed to withstand harsh conditions while offering commendable functionality. The 6.7-inch HD+ main display provides a clear and vibrant viewing experience, ensuring that the screen remains visible even under bright sunlight or extreme environments. Complemented by 8 GB of LPDDR4X memory and 256 GB of UFS storage—expandable via a microSD card up to 2 TB—the device manages to fuse durability with impressive storage options. This design makes it a suitable choice for users who work in challenging environments or engage in outdoor activities where ordinary smartphones might fail.

Another hallmark of the Fossibot F109 Pro is its immense battery capacity. With a 10,600 mAh battery, the smartphone supports extensive usage without frequent recharging. The battery also supports 18 W charging, ensuring that downtime is minimized. This energy-efficient, powerful battery life means users can rely on the device for extended periods, whether they are on a demanding work assignment or a long adventure. Versatile Features and Connectivity

The Fossibot F109 Pro doesn’t just promise durability; it aims to deliver a comprehensive user experience with its range of modern features and advanced connectivity options. The primary camera is a 50 MP sensor capable of capturing high-quality images, accompanied by a 5 MP depth camera and a 16 MP front-facing camera for versatile photography needs. This camera setup ensures users can document their experiences with remarkable clarity, whether capturing panoramic landscapes or engaging in high-quality video calls.

Equipped with Bluetooth 5.2, GPS, and navigation systems like GLONASS, Galileo, Beidou, and QZSS, the Fossibot F109 Pro offers a robust suite of connectivity tools that facilitate seamless communication and precise navigation. These features make the device particularly appealing to adventurers and professionals who require reliable, multifaceted connectivity solutions. Additionally, the inclusion of a customizable button allows users to quickly access functions such as the camera, audio recording, or other frequently used applications, enhancing the device’s overall convenience and functionality.

Unique Secondary Display and User Experience

One of the most distinctive features of the Fossibot F109 Pro is its secondary rear-mounted 1.32-inch IPS display, which offers a resolution of 360 x 360 pixels. This secondary screen introduces a new dimension of usability and convenience. It allows users to manage notifications, control music playback, and even manage calls without needing to access the main display. Furthermore, the secondary display provides additional functionalities like a compass, timer features, and quick access to the camera and flashlight, making it a handy tool in numerous scenarios.

The secondary display enriches the overall user experience by making it easier to handle tasks that typically require unlocking the main screen. This feature is particularly beneficial for users who are constantly on the move or require quick access to essential functions in challenging conditions.
